Output 5a696ea4e6c3150905e333e59f3c0f81d25d400fe392c2e846b6385ac1ee8a17:0

value
34856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b9984fc7fca072d6dccb0863146b85fcb17a89 OP_EQUAL
address
3MuPbJWU9ch1KyZEcKd3nc6GUvtKDuyPtC
transaction
5a696ea4e6c3150905e333e59f3c0f81d25d400fe392c2e846b6385ac1ee8a17